B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ention relates to a rotating brush for a car washer in which a washing body is fixed to the outer periphery of a rotating body.

Description of the Related Art Conventionally, in order to prevent a rotating brush of a car washing machine from scratching a painted surface of a vehicle, a nonwoven fabric in which polyester long fibers are partially thermocompressed is fixed to the rotating body as a washing body. It is known to use brushes.

However, the above-mentioned conventional rotary brush has a problem in that the cleaning body is worn out at an early stage due to friction with a vehicle body at the time of car washing, resulting in low durability.

[0004] The present invention has been made in view of the above circumstances, and has as its object to improve the durability of a cleaning body used for a rotating brush.

FIGS. 1 and 2 show a rotary brush 1 of a car washer having an outer diameter of about 800 mm. The rotary brush 1 is fixed to a rotary shaft 2 made of a vinyl chloride tube and radially around the rotary shaft. It is composed of a number of units 3 as a cleaning body.

The sheet material constituting the unit 3 is a nonwoven fabric made of nylon long fiber, and is partially thermocompression-bonded by a spun bond method. This nonwoven fabric has a directional tear strength, and has a property that the transverse tear strength is greater than the longitudinal tear strength. As such a nonwoven fabric, for example, "ELTAS" (registered trademark) of Asahi Kasei Corporation is available.

FIG. 3 is an enlarged view of the non-woven fabric, wherein 1 cm shown in the figure corresponds to 1 cm of the actual product. In the figure, the portions painted black are thermocompression bonding portions having a minus pattern. By adopting thermocompression bonding without using a binder in this way, it is possible to improve the durability against water as compared with the case where a binder is used, and further increase the flexibility of the nonwoven fabric by thermocompression bonding in a minus pattern The painted surface of the vehicle can be prevented from being damaged, and the cleaning effect is improved because the unevenness is formed on the surface of the nonwoven fabric.

The nylon filaments constituting the nonwoven fabric are mainly arranged along the direction of arrow A, whereby the tear strength in the direction of arrow A is increased and the tear strength in the direction is hard to be broken, and the tear strength in the direction of arrow B is reduced. When it becomes smaller, a characteristic that easily breaks is given in that direction. Further, as will be described later, since the arrow A direction in which the nylon long fibers are mainly arranged coincides with the radial direction of the rotating brush 1, the nylon long fibers are less likely to be caught by the projections of the vehicle during car washing, and the vehicle is damaged. Can be prevented.

The unit 3 is obtained by cutting the non-woven fabric into a rectangular shape, folding the non-woven fabric into a bellows shape, and folding the non-woven fabric at the center in the longitudinal direction into a fan shape. Four such fan-shaped units 3 are combined into a disk and assembled in a disc shape. The radial cut formed at that time, that is, the nonwoven fabric folded in a bellows shape, is protruded when it is folded in two at the center in the longitudinal direction. Two units 3, 3 that are joined together and are adjacent to each other
The disc-shaped segments are formed by joining the butted edges to each other by means such as sewing or welding. Then, the rotating brush 1 is configured by fixing the plurality of segments on the outer periphery of the rotating shaft 2 in a stacked state with bolts 4 penetrating the main parts of each unit 3.

At this time, the direction of arrow A having a large tearing strength coincides with the radiation direction of the unit 3 (ie, the direction of the fold line folded in a bellows shape), and the direction of arrow B having a small tearing strength corresponds to the circumference of the unit 3. The cutting direction of the nonwoven fabric is determined so as to match the direction.

As shown in FIG. 4, the rotating brush 1 having the above-described structure includes a top brush 5 for cleaning the upper surface of the vehicle V,
As shown in FIG. 5, it is used as a side brush 6 for cleaning the side surface of the vehicle V.

Next, the operation of the rotating brush 1 will be described.

Alternatively, when the side brush 6 is rotated to clean the vehicle body surface, the unit 3 constituting each of the brushes 5, 6 is hardly torn in the circumferential direction but torn in the radial direction due to the direction of the tearing strength of the nonwoven fabric. If it breaks for any reason, it will break in the radial direction. Therefore, even if the nonwoven fabric is torn, the nonwoven fabric does not catch on the protrusions such as the molding of the vehicle, so that the protrusions of the vehicle can be prevented from being damaged. Also, even if the nonwoven fabric breaks radially and becomes a band,
Since the nonwoven fabric is hard to be broken in the circumferential direction, it does not break, and can be used continuously as it is, so that the life is improved.

In addition, nylon, which is a material of the unit 3, has a wider allowable range of thermal bonding conditions in thermocompression bonding than polyester which has been conventionally used, so that thermocompression bonding can be performed easily and reliably. . As a result, the bonding strength of the thermocompression bonding portion is increased, and the fibers of the thermocompression bonding portion are not easily peeled off (that is, less fluffed) even when they come into contact with the vehicle body surface at the time of car washing. The problem of wear can be prevented, and the life can be extended.
